Welcome to this beautiful Craftsman-style home, where historic character and thoughtful updates come together. This 1920 home features three bedrooms on the main level and two upstairs, offering plenty of space and flexibility for everyday living, guests, work, hobbies, or whatever your needs may be. Step inside and you'll immediately notice the original character throughout, including hardwood floors, original moldings, French doors, high ceilings, and abundant natural light. The spacious living room, with two walls of windows, features a striking fireplace with a gas insert, creating a cozy focal point. From there, the home flows naturally into the formal dining room, with its decorative fireplace, gorgeous chandelier, and large windows overlooking the front porch. The kitchen is truly one of the highlights of the home, with dark cabinetry, champagne hardware and lighting, white countertops, classic subway tile backsplash, warm wood accents, and slate floors. The kitchen connects to the dining room through a butler's pantry/service room, with a walk-in pantry offering exceptional storage. Each of the bedrooms on the main floor features a decorative fireplace, giving a nod to the home's original 1920s architecture. The primary bedroom, painted in rich tones with a floral accent wall, features two closets, and feels like a retreat at the end of the day. The downstairs bathroom has been completely renovated and is designed to feel like your own private spa. A soaking tub surrounded by decorative tile, a rain shower head, and a frosted window that brings in natural light make this a particularly special space. The wide hallway connecting the living room to the rest of the home leads to an arched doorway and the staircase to the second floor. Upstairs are two large bedrooms and a fully renovated bathroom with double vanities, a large walk-in shower, and beautiful lighting. From the kitchen, step into the laundry/utility room, which offers additional storage and a full-view glass door leading to the backyard. Outside, the backyard has been transformed into a private and inviting space for enjoying time with family and friends, with a beautifully designed stone patio, custom-built firepit area, and multiple spaces for outdoor dining and relaxing. Located on a quiet, friendly street, this is the kind of home where you can sit on the front porch with your morning coffee or tea and wave to neighbors as they walk by. And when you're ready to head out, you can walk to LaGrange College, the ballparks, downtown, museums, dining, and entertainment. It's a home that lets you enjoy the character and craftsmanship of another era while having the updates and conveniences you want today.
